Програма iptables - це фаєрвол, який за замовчуванням встановлений в більшості Linux дистрибутивах, включаючи CentOS.
Іноді виникає необхідність зупинити iptables для вирішення проблем, пов'язаних з мережею.
Також, якщо є проблема з тільки що встановленою програмою - на відповідних форумах ви можете знайти рада тимчасово зупинити фаєрвол, щоб перевірити чи буде програма працювати без нього.
З цієї статті ви дізнаєтеся як перевірити поточний статус фаервола iptables і як вимкнути або включити його в CentOS.
Привілеї: Наведені нижче команда повинні виконуватися з root привілеями.
Iptables: Перевірити Стан
Перевірити статус iptables для IPv4:
Перевірити статус iptables для IPv6:
Iptables: Відключити Фаервол
Перш ніж відключити iptables. ви повинні розуміти, що він служить для безпеки Linux системи і при правильному налаштуванні допомагає захистити сервер від різних мережевих атак.
Відключення iptables - не найкраща ідея, якщо ви чітко не уявляєте що ви робите і навіщо.
Відключення iptables прийнятно тільки в разі, якщо ви робите це на вашій локальній машині для тестів і безпекою можна знехтувати, або якщо якщо перед сервером вже стоїть інший налаштований фаєрвол.
Зупинити і прибрати з автозавантаження (відключити) iptables для IPv4:
Зупинити і прибрати з автозавантаження (відключити) iptables для IPv6:
Iptables: Включити Фаервол
Увімкніть і додайте в автозавантаження iptables для IPv4:
Увімкніть і додайте в автозавантаження iptables для IPv6: